description

Strathclyde Partnership for Transport (SPT) currently manages bus shelters on behalf of 10 Councils in the SPT area and as part of these agency arrangements we are looking to procure a contractor to be responsible for the cleaning and inspection of 3,300+ bus shelters, on a variety of cycles, to retain the shelters in a clean condition and establish an information flow relating to damage. In seven council areas the shelters are washed and inspected monthly, in one council area the shelters are washed every 2 months and in two council areas the shelters are washed every 3 months; however these frequencies may change throughout the contract period.

In addition, SPT owns over 13,800+ bus stop pole mounted information cases located at around 9,760+ bus stops throughout 12 Council areas which require regular programmed cleaning and reporting of damage to SPT via an established reporting procedure. The bus stop poles and flags will also be cleaned and inspected at these visits. A requirement of the cleaning is to open the information cases and clean inside.
